SQLAlchemy単体で使用する場合のmodule_setup例

http://d.hatena.ne.jp/aodag/20070306/1173202454 のTGに頼らない方法

import model
from sqlalchemy import *

def setup_module(module):
    dburi = "sqlite:///:memory:"
    engine = create_engine(dburi)
    engine.echo = 1
    model.metadata.connect(engine)
    model.metadata.drop_all(checkfirst=True)
    model.metadata.create_all(checkfirst=True)

テストモジュールが複数になる場合は、dburiはconfigモジュールを使って設定ファイルに出すのもあり。